What was the art like?
-In the Medieval times the colors were somewhat muted. There was lots of religious art in the form of manuscripts, mosaics and fresco paintings in churches. Also tapestries.
-Gothic art included brighter, vivid colors, sculptures, stained glass windows, manuscript, metal works, panel paintings, the use of shadows and light, move towards realism, symmetry, perspective and proportion and changes of subject matter.
